Transaction 843b6f412ea0454e6262f9abc4dc86b37eec702de417ffb24c314236119bb424
2 Input
2 Outputs
- 843b6f412ea0454e6262f9abc4dc86b37eec702de417ffb24c314236119bb424:0
- 843b6f412ea0454e6262f9abc4dc86b37eec702de417ffb24c314236119bb424:1
value 6156744
address 16hVHgBBfqxUnp3o96VhAahKcsrV8rtwP9
value 30000000
address 1BJsug21A4qbrpyq4DpyKqaaEGf8fBT2jD